  1. [Maximum mark: 8]

Consider the function f(x)=arccosxf(x) = \arccos x for 1x1-1 \leq x \leq 1.

(a) On the set of axes below sketch the graph of y=f(x)y = f(x).
On your sketch clearly indicate the yy-intercept and coordinates of the end points. [2]

(b) Solve arccos(x)+arccos(x3)=3π2\arccos(x) + \arccos(x\sqrt{3}) = \frac{3\pi}{2}, for 13x13-\frac{1}{\sqrt{3}} \leq x \leq \frac{1}{\sqrt{3}}. [6]
